Paul Émile Lecomte, “Market Scene,” oil on panel, 20th century era
Paul Émile Lecomte's painting “Market Scene” is a vibrant oil on panel, signed at lower left, that masterfully captures an everyday moment in the life of a small French town.
The work depicts a square enlivened by an open-air market, bathed in warm, diffuse light that filters through the clouds and reflects off the facades of buildings. Typical French architecture with sloping roofs, colorful windows and wooden arcades frame the scene, while a Gothic bell tower rises in the background, adding depth and verticality to the composition.
Measurements: H 38 x W 43 / Table H 22 x 27 cm.
